@del993788

Как установить минимальный диапазон в datepicker — 2 дня?

Здравствуйте. Есть вот такой datepicker https://jsfiddle.net/w83kaawt/5/. Как сделать так, чтобы при выборе первой даты, вторая дата не выбиралась? Смотрите: если выбрать, допустим, 7 декабря, то сразу заполнятся два инпута. В первом будет 2016-12-07 и во втором 2016-12-07. Когда мы выбираем второе число, то первый инпут остаётся неактивным, а второй меняется. Как сделать так, чтобы при выборе первой даты, второй инпут не заполнялся? А заполнялся только тогда, когда юзер нажмёт на вторую дату. То есть, минимальный диапазон должен быть 2 дня, а сейчас 1 день.
  • Вопрос задан
  • 146 просмотров
Пригласить эксперта
Ответы на вопрос 1
@asand
onSelect: function(dateText, inst, extensionRange) {    						
        if(extensionRange.step%2){
      		$('[name=startDate]').val(extensionRange.startDateText);
      	} else {
      		$('[name=endDate]').val(extensionRange.endDateText);          
      	}


https://gist.github.com/Artemeey/8bacd37964a8069a2...
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ы
SummerWeb Ярославль
от 120 000 до 180 000 ₽
КРАФТТЕК Санкт-Петербург
от 60 000 до 80 000 ₽
Brightdata Тель-Авив
от 5 500 до 6 500 $
16 июн. 2024, в 07:58
600 руб./в час
16 июн. 2024, в 07:57
10000 руб./за проект
16 июн. 2024, в 05:56
3000 руб./за проект